I wanted to add my admiration for this Repeating Razor.  I had heard that it was originally called:  "The Simplified Schick Automatic Razor" since the loading mechanism had been somewhat "simplified".  I have what is commonly referred to as the "C1" since it is an open comb, and I think it is the only Schick/Eversharp production razor that had a full-on open comb.   It is one of my favorite razors, both for it's aesthetic beauty and the comfortable and close shaves it delivers.   Here are a few pics:
